Tsunematsu Masatoshi - 1991 + 1987 (2010)

Compilation containing the ten track album '1991' and the four track EP '1987' (first ten tracks are 1991 and the last four are 1987).
If you are familiar with Tsunematsu Masatoshi it's probably due to his work with Friction, E.D.P.S or his earlier solo albums; reasonably, this might cause you to expect a collection of rather dark post-punk tracks, but you'd be very wrong.
Most of the songs on here are very upbeat punk rock or power pop. With that said, it does continuously shift its influences: you'll find bits of funk, blues, folk, country and drone throughout the duration of this CD, but they're discarded once the track has finished, not to be heard again.

1991 includes two covers of The Rolling Stones: '2000 Light Years from Home' and 'As Tears Go By' (Phew on vocals).
1987 includes two covers of The Beatles: 'You've Got to Hide Your Love Away' and 'Nowhere Man'.
